Arabian Centres Co Days Payable Calculation

Days Payable indicates the number of days that the account payable relative to cost of goods sold the company has. An increase of Days Payable may suggest that the company delays paying its suppliers.

Arabian Centres Co's Days Payable for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Days Payable (A: Dec. 2025 )
=Average Accounts Payable /Cost of Goods Sold*Days in Period
=( (Accounts Payable (A: Dec. 2024 ) + Accounts Payable (A: Dec. 2025 )) / count ) / Cost of Goods Sold (A: Dec. 2025 )*Days in Period
=( (180.635 + 158.638) / 2 ) / 353.68*365
=169.6365 / 353.68*365
=175.07

Arabian Centres Co's Days Payable for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as:

Days Payable (Q: Mar. 2026 )
=Average Accounts Payable / Cost of Goods Sold*Days in Period
=( (Accounts Payable (Q: Dec. 2025 ) + Accounts Payable (Q: Mar. 2026 )) / count ) / Cost of Goods Sold (Q: Mar. 2026 )*Days in Period
=( (158.638 + 784.371) / 2 ) / 93.656*365 / 4
=471.5045 / 93.656*365 / 4
=459.39

Arabian Centres Co Business Description

Address 8838, Prince Turki Ibn Abdulaziz Al Awwal Road, King Saud University District, Riyadh, SAU, 12373-4925
Arabian Centres Co and its subsidiaries' principal business objectives are to purchase land, build, develop, and invest in buildings, and sell or lease buildings, including the construction of commercial buildings with demolition, repair, excavation, and maintenance works. The Group also maintains and operates commercial centres, tourist resorts, hotels and restaurants, and manages exhibitions, compounds, and hospitals. Its licensed activities include construction and renovation of residential and non-residential buildings, buying and selling land and real estate, leasing and property management, real estate development using modern construction methods, and real estate marketing, advertising, and maintenance service activities for buildings.
